About This Item
London.: Blackie & Son Limited. Undated, circa 1920/30s. 384pp, illustrated by William Rainey. Original grey cloth with a pictorial spine. Firm binding, slightly rubbed spine, in a protective clear archive cover. Internally, an owner's inscription.. Hardcover. Very Good.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all.
